Abstract

Recently, demand in livestock is highly increasing from time to time. As we all know, consumers are more likely to eat meat because meat can provide us a lot of energy to let us do everyday activities. Therefore, our group had decided to choose the feedlot system as our entrepreneurship project. Moreover, we would like to introduce on our business planning. We are planning to make a feedlot farm and the livestock that we are going to sell is goats. As all member of our group had agreed to rename our business as YIFA GOATS ENTERPRISE. Our concept of business is partnership concept which only consists of the members of this group.

To start our planning business, we need:-
a) Capital - Our capital is derive from each of the member and loans from selected bank that provide low in interest, such as Bank Pertanian Malaysia, MARA, and other banks.

b) Land - Land is very important to our business planning because we need to build a feedlot farm for the goats, to build an office, and more. Furthermore, we are planning to open our business planning at Kuala Penyu, Sabah.

c) Livestock - We needs to have our livestock that is goats to run our business. Therefore, we are dealing with Jabatan Haiwan to give us some of the goats for our starter and later, we will buy from them on our own capital.
